Reference decision: cc • N° 23-19.544 • 2025-05-22
This decision sheds important light on your property law. Here is what it changes for you.
The situation
In a tourist residence subject to the status of co-ownership of built buildings, neither the requirement of a single operator provided for by Article D. 321-2 of the Tourism Code nor the inclusion in a commercial lease granted by a co-owner, who cannot transfer more rights than he has, of a clause 'subrogating' the operator in his rights and actions against the builders and their insurers, have the effect of depriving a co-owners' association of its standing to act against them in order to obtain compensation for damage affecting the common parts of the building
